Output 594884555013c1057bd86d9a49f8c71d150b43092aab24249b79e2f534c1dc30:0

value
29686952
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3fdaf652c7701e18d1b7aafcbc15d12a01f2a905 OP_EQUAL
address
MDio7GxSYDcWgD7poJs1pQMSX8N3hXYJq5
transaction
594884555013c1057bd86d9a49f8c71d150b43092aab24249b79e2f534c1dc30
spent
true